Quantum Computing for Programmers
Quantum Computing for Programmers
Hundt, Robert
product information
Condition: New, UPC: 9781009098175, Publication Date: Tue, March 1, 2022, Type: Hardcover ,
join & start selling
description
8This introduction to quantum computing from a classical programmer's perspective is meant for students and practitioners alike. Over 25 fundamental algorithms are explained with full mathematical derivations and classical code for simulation, using an open-source code base developed from the ground up in Python and C++. After presenting the basics of quantum computing, the author focuses on algorithms and the infrastructure to simulate them efficiently, beginning with quantum teleportation, superdense coding, and Deutsch-Jozsa. Coverage of advanced algorithms includes the quantum supremacy experiment, quantum Fourier transform, phase estimation, Shor's algorithm, Grover's algorithm with derivatives, quantum random walks, and the Solovay-Kitaev algorithm for gate approximation. Quantum simulation is explored with the variational quantum eigensolver, quantum approximate optimization, and the Max-Cut and Subset-Sum algorithms. The book also discusses issues around programmer productivity, quantum noise, error correction, and challenges for quantum programming languages, compilers, and tools, with a final section on compiler techniques for transpilation.
reviews

Be the first to write a review

member goods

No member items were found under this heading.

notems store

The Firebird

by Kearsley, Susanna

Paperback /Paperback

$14.24

Orphans of Bliss: Tales of ...

by Burke, Kealan Patrick

Hardcover /Hardcover

$19.60

Are You This? or Are ...

by Al Jazerah, Madian

Paperback /Paperback

$14.96

listens & views

TENNESSEE BLUES / VARIOUS

by TENNESSEE BLUES / VARIOUS

COMPACT DISC

out of stock

$8.99

BE STILL

by KLUMPES,ADRIAN

COMPACT DISC

out of stock

$7.25

HAPPY BIRTHDAY REMIXED #3

by MODESELEKTOR

12-INCH SINGLE

out of stock

$12.99

Return Policy

All sales are final

Shipping

No special shipping considerations available.
Shipping fees determined at checkout.
promoting relevance through notable postings ]

A notem is a meaningful post that highlights an experience, idea, topic of interest, an event ... whatever a member believes worthy of discussion. Each notem becomes a pathway by which to make meaningful connections.

notems is a free, global social network that rewards members by the number and quality of notems they post.

notemote® © . Privacy Policy. Developed by Hartmann Software Group